Are There Any Dangers Associated with Running on a Treadmill at High Speeds or for Long Periods of Time?

While there are many benefits to running on a treadmill, there are also some potential dangers to be aware of:

  1. If you run at high speeds for extended periods of time, you can put yourself at risk for injuries such as shin splints or stress fractures.
  2. If the treadmill is not properly lubricated, the belt can heat up and cause burns.
  3. If you are not careful, you can fall off the treadmill and seriously injure yourself. While these dangers are real, they can be avoided by following some simple safety guidelines.
  4. Make sure to warm up properly before running on the treadmill.
  5. Start out slowly and gradually increase your speed over time.
  6. Pay attention to your body and stop running if you begin to experience any pain or discomfort.
  7. Be sure to use a treadmill that is in good condition and properly maintained.

By following these simple tips, you can enjoy all the benefits of running on a treadmill without risking yourself.
